Town Marshal Tubal Hardy was shot and killed after arresting a man for being drunk and disorderly. The man suddenly drew a pistol and shot Marshal Hardy, killing him.
On December 18, 1894, the suspect, 25, was apprehended at the Southern Depot in Macon by Atlanta police officers. On March 10, 1895, he was convicted of murder and sentenced to life. He was denied clemency in 1900.
Marshal Hardy was survived by his wife and daughter.
